The Chapter House Ruins

Past and Future

An information panel stands close to the Chapter House ruins within the cathedral grounds, explaining their history and ongoing conservation plans. It highlights their significance as a rare survival of the Anglo-Norman cityscape.

These sunken ruins are the remains of the Chapter House of the Augustinian Canons, who are present at the cathedral from 1163 to 1537. They represent the last surviving element of the monastic cloister complex that once stands adjacent to the cathedral.
